Vince is a tough as nails and a confident race car from Queens, New York City, that first appears in Cars: The Videogame. Vince is the leader of a gang of Queens race cars, consisting of himself, Sonny, Lenny and Barry, and first arrived in Radiator Springs to challenge Lightning McQueen under secret partnership with Chick Hicks, though later stayed in the town to compete in more races.

Vince' model is designed after a 1968 Ford Mustang that is painted red, with white lines up his hood and roof, along with the number "9" painted on his doors, His rear is based on a 1968 Dodge Charger and his front end during gameplay also looks a bit like a 1971 Buick Skylark. He has chrome rims, and while he does not possess a rear license plate in most versions of the games, he has one in the Wii version of Cars: The Videogame and the Wii and PS3 versions of Cars: Mater-National Championship, simply reading "VINCE".

History

Cars: The Videogame

Vince and his gang challenge McQueen to a race.

In Cars: The Videogame, Vince first appears as one of the speeders that Sheriff must chase down in the "Hot Rodders" level of Sheriff's Hot Pursuit. He and his gang later appear in the cutscene for Ornament Valley Circuit in which they inform Lightning that they have come to Radiator Springs to help him train for the remainder of his Piston Cup season. Vince and Sonny later challenge Fletcher, El Guapo, and McQueen to a race in Tailfin Pass. In the cutscene for Chick's Challenge, it is revealed that the Queens gang has an alliance with Chick Hicks, and Vince then competes in a race against Lightning, Chick, Sonny and Barry. He later appears as an opponent in Tailfin Pass Grand Prix, the second race of the "Radiator Springs Grand Prix" series. In the cutscene for Ornament Valley Grand Prix, the third race of the series, Vince is interviewed by Darrell Cartrip in which he nervously stutters and stumbles, after happily saying hello to his mother, who is supposedly watching the television station that the interview is being aired on.

Vince can also be found driving around Ornament Valley while Lightning is exploring, saying, "What rendered speechless by my majesty?" or "Hey! What are you's lookin' at?" to Lightning whenever the two see each other. Although he appears in Tailfin Pass Circuit and Tailfin Pass Grand Prix in story mode, he will not appear in arcade mode.

Cars: Mater-National Championship

Vince in The Upper Mine.

In Cars: Mater-National Championship, Vince first appears as one of the four opponents in Fillmore's Nature Preserve and is later found as an opponent again in Ornament Valley Airport, again in Team Relay #3 on a team with Otto and Sonny, and once more in The Upper Mine. He can also be found as the opposing player in the second and eighth levels of Doc and the Law's Race 'n' Chase.

He also appears in the cutscene shown when Lightning first enters Tailfin Pass, in which he and Sonny are racing against Otto and Koji, though they are lagging far behind.
